Northwest Caucasus Under Market Economy (Reviews of the Socio-economic Development. Early and Late 20th Century)
V. N. Ratushnyak.,V. A. Kupman (Krasnodar: Traditsiya — 2007. — 264 p.)
The monograph explores the economy of Northwest Caucasus in the early 19th century
and the late 20th and early 21st centuries. This is the
first attempt to historically analyze the key features of the region's economic
development in the conditions of the early 20th century capitalist
production growth and return to market economy in the late 20th -
early 21st centuries. The authors studied extensive factual material
to reveal the patterns and specific features of formation of a market economy
in the region on the way to the 'repeat' capitalism. The work highlights
success and hardships faced by the region during the formation of a market
economy and some prospects of the economy development at the present stage.
The book is recommended to historians,
economists, national economy experts, teachers, students and all who are
interested in the region's past and present.
